An individual who wishes to teach any part of the 25-hour course shall submit a resume to the Department of State along with evidence that the applicant meets one of the following qualifications:

(a)is an attorney;
(b)is a police instructor;
(c)is an FBI instructor;
(d)has a teacher's certificate from the New York State Education Department;
(e)has five years of full-time experience as a police officer;
(f)has a four-year college degree majoring in criminal justice; or
(g)has five years, full-time experience as a licensed private investigator with significant bail enforcement experience.
